Because carbon fiber reinforced plastics(CFRP) possess high specific strength, specific stiffness, specific modulus, it's widely used in the field of aerospace and automotive. Although it's manufactured using net nearly technology, secondary machining is necessary in the process of assembly. However, the rapid tool wear and many defects such as burrs delamination and resin smearing are unavoidable in conventional machining, due to the anisotropy, heterogeneity and highly abrasive nature of CFRP. Ultrasonic vibration assisted grinding is a new complex processing method, it includes the good surface integrity of ultrasonic vibration assisted grinding and the hith efficiency of conventional grinding, extending the tool life. In view of this, the laminates and the unidirection CFRP side grinding experiments in ultrasonic vibration assisted grinding with abrasive tool are done in this paper and compare with conventional grinding, explaining the phenomenon using the theoretical analysis. Moreover, this paper conducts the experiment investigation of tool wear, providing the basis for follow-up experiments.The main work is summarized as follows:(1) Filtering the base material of brazed diamond abrasive tool, manufacturing the tool template for diamond arrangement. Using ANSYS to analysis the modal and harmonic response between abrasive tool and ultrasonic system, the experiment was conducted to verify the result. Briefly introducing the vacuum brazed process and manufacturing the abrasive tool.(2) Investigating the influence of machining conditions on cutting force and surface integrity in ultrasonic assisted grinding of T700 CFRP laminates and compared with conventional grinding, the influence of the per-tooth federate and the radial cutting depth on cutting force and the surface integrity. T300 unidirectional CFRP ultrasonic assisted grinding experiment is conducted, the impact of amplitude and frequency on the cutting force and the surface integrity are analyzed, the cutting force of different fiber orientation is analyzed.(3) Taguchi design method is employed to prefer the parameter, analzing the tool wear in ultrasonic vibration assisted grinding and conventional grinding and Inveatigats the cutting force, the ratio of cutting force, the amount of cutting force and wear form, providing the basis for follow-up experiments.
